With this contribution we have given an overview of our methods for fairing
B-spline curves and surfaces. The main idea was to minimize a quadratic
fairness functional in a local scheme. Changing only one control point in
each step, solutions are given to smooth B-splines of general order and
with general knot-vectors fulfilling a given distance tolerance.
Two strategies have been described for fairing sets of Bézier- and
B-spline curves or surfaces. We came to the conclusion that if the curves or
surfaces contain a large number of control points the better method
would be to remove inner knots in order to get a continuity and then
fairing with our normal method.
One possible extension to rational B-splines by using this method has been
described as well. |
